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,540,551, issued on Feb. 3, was assigned to General Electric Co. (Evendale, Ohio) and General Electric Deutschland Holding GmbH (Frankfurt, Germany).

"Gas turbine engines including splittered airfoils" was invented by Ramakrishna Venkata Mallina (Mason, Ohio), Anthony Louis DiPietro Jr. (Evendale, Ohio), Gregory John Kajfasz (Evendale, Ohio), David Paul Lurie (Evendale, Ohio), Rudolf K. Selmeier (Fahrenzhausen, Germany), Benjamin Walther (Garching, Germany), Christofer Mathias Kendall-Torry (Garching, Germany), Taylan Ercan (Garching, Germany) and Sungho Yoon (Garching, Germany).
